win10怎么把word转换成excel

win10怎么把word转换成excel

要将Word文档转换为Excel文件,可以采用多种方法,包括复制粘贴、使用在线工具、利用VBA宏代码等。最常用和简便的方法是复制粘贴数据、使用在线转换工具、利用VBA宏代码。下面将详细介绍一种常见的方法,即通过复制粘贴数据来实现转换。

一、复制粘贴数据

复制粘贴数据是将Word文档中的表格内容转换为Excel文件的最简单方法。此方法适用于结构化数据,例如表格。

1. 打开Word文档和Excel文件

首先,打开包含所需数据的Word文档和一个空白的Excel文件。

2. 复制Word表格

在Word文档中,选中需要转换的表格,右键选择“复制”或者使用快捷键Ctrl+C。

3. 粘贴到Excel

切换到Excel文件,选择目标单元格,右键选择“粘贴”或者使用快捷键Ctrl+V。数据将会自动粘贴到Excel中,并保留原始的格式。

二、使用在线转换工具

在线转换工具可以自动将Word文档转换为Excel文件,适用于非结构化数据或需要批量转换的情况。

1. 选择合适的在线工具

有许多在线工具可以实现Word到Excel的转换,例如Zamzar、Online2PDF等。选择一个可信赖的网站。

2. 上传Word文件

在在线工具的页面上,找到上传文件的选项,点击上传按钮,选择需要转换的Word文档。

3. 下载Excel文件

上传完成后,点击转换按钮。转换完成后,下载生成的Excel文件。

三、利用VBA宏代码

对于具有编程基础的用户,可以使用VBA宏代码实现Word到Excel的自动转换。

1. 打开Excel并进入VBA编辑器

在Excel中按下Alt+F11进入VBA编辑器。

2. 编写VBA代码

在VBA编辑器中,插入一个新模块,并编写以下代码:

Sub WordToExcel()

Dim wdApp As Object

Dim wdDoc As Object

Dim tbl As Object

Dim ws As Worksheet

Dim i As Long, j As Long

' 创建Word应用程序实例

Set wdApp = CreateObject("Word.Application")

wdApp.Visible = False

' 打开Word文档

Set wdDoc = wdApp.Documents.Open("C:PathToYourWordFile.docx")

' 获取Excel工作表

Set ws = ThisWorkbook.Sheets("Sheet1")

' 遍历Word文档中的表格

For Each tbl In wdDoc.Tables

For i = 1 To tbl.Rows.Count

For j = 1 To tbl.Columns.Count

ws.Cells(i, j).Value = tbl.Cell(i, j).Range.Text

Next j

Next i

Next tbl

' 关闭Word文档和应用程序

wdDoc.Close False

wdApp.Quit

' 释放对象

Set wdDoc = Nothing

Set wdApp = Nothing

End Sub

注意将代码中"C:PathToYourWordFile.docx"替换为实际的Word文件路径。

3. 运行VBA代码

按F5运行代码,Word文档中的表格数据将自动导入到指定的Excel工作表中。

四、使用第三方软件

有许多第三方软件可以实现Word到Excel的转换,例如Adobe Acrobat、WPS Office等。

1. 使用Adobe Acrobat

  1. 打开Adobe Acrobat并加载Word文档。
  2. 导出文档为Excel格式。

2. 使用WPS Office

  1. 打开WPS Office并加载Word文档。
  2. 选择“另存为”选项,将文档保存为Excel格式。

五、注意事项

1. 数据格式

确保Word文档中的数据格式正确,以避免在转换过程中出现格式错误。

2. 软件版本

不同版本的软件可能具有不同的功能,请确保使用的版本支持所需的转换功能。

3. 数据安全

在使用在线工具时,注意数据的安全性,避免上传敏感信息。

六、常见问题及解决方法

1. 格式丢失

在转换过程中,可能会出现格式丢失的问题。可以通过手动调整Excel中的格式来解决。

2. 数据错误

如果转换后数据出现错误,检查Word文档中的数据格式和内容,确保没有多余的空格或特殊字符。

3. 转换失败

转换失败的原因可能是文件过大、格式不支持等。可以尝试使用其他方法或软件进行转换。

七、总结

将Word文档转换为Excel文件的方法多种多样,包括复制粘贴数据、使用在线工具、利用VBA宏代码等。选择合适的方法可以提高工作效率,确保数据的准确性和完整性。无论是简单的表格数据,还是复杂的非结构化数据,都可以通过上述方法实现有效的转换。

相关问答FAQs:

1. 如何将Word文档转换成Excel表格?

  • 问题: 我想将一个Word文档中的表格转换成Excel格式,应该怎么操作?
  • 回答: 要将Word文档中的表格转换成Excel格式,可以按照以下步骤进行操作:
    1. 打开Word文档,并定位到需要转换的表格所在的页面。
    2. 选择表格,可以通过鼠标拖拽选中表格,或者使用快捷键Ctrl+A选中整个文档。
    3. 复制选中的表格,可以使用快捷键Ctrl+C或者在菜单栏中选择“复制”。
    4. 打开Excel软件,创建一个新的工作表。
    5. 将复制的表格粘贴到Excel工作表中,可以使用快捷键Ctrl+V或者在菜单栏中选择“粘贴”。
    6. 根据需要对Excel表格进行格式调整和编辑。
    7. 最后,保存Excel表格并命名。

2. 我如何将Word中的文本内容转换为Excel中的单元格?

  • 问题: 我有一个包含大量文本的Word文档,我想将其中的文本内容转换为Excel中的单元格,该怎么做?
  • 回答: 要将Word中的文本内容转换为Excel中的单元格,可以按照以下步骤进行操作:
    1. 打开Word文档,并选中需要转换的文本内容。
    2. 复制选中的文本内容,可以使用快捷键Ctrl+C或者在菜单栏中选择“复制”。
    3. 打开Excel软件,创建一个新的工作表。
    4. 将复制的文本内容粘贴到Excel工作表中,可以使用快捷键Ctrl+V或者在菜单栏中选择“粘贴”。
    5. 根据需要对Excel单元格进行格式调整和编辑。
    6. 最后,保存Excel表格并命名。

3. 如何将Word文档中的表格数据导入到Excel中?

  • 问题: 我有一个包含大量表格的Word文档,我想将其中的表格数据导入到Excel中,应该怎么操作?
  • 回答: 要将Word文档中的表格数据导入到Excel中,可以按照以下步骤进行操作:
    1. 打开Word文档,并定位到需要导入的表格所在的页面。
    2. 选择表格,可以通过鼠标拖拽选中表格,或者使用快捷键Ctrl+A选中整个文档。
    3. 复制选中的表格,可以使用快捷键Ctrl+C或者在菜单栏中选择“复制”。
    4. 打开Excel软件,创建一个新的工作表。
    5. 将复制的表格数据粘贴到Excel工作表中,可以使用快捷键Ctrl+V或者在菜单栏中选择“粘贴”。
    6. 根据需要对Excel表格进行格式调整和编辑。
    7. 最后,保存Excel表格并命名。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4038257

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部